Article: Lower Body Temperature Lowers Stroke Death Rate

Abnormally high body temperature within 24 hours of having a
stroke may increase risk for death; While reducing body temperature
immediately after a stroke can reduce the death rate from stroke,
say
two studies carried in Friday's Stroke, Journal of the American
Heart
Association.
